How to Negotiate on Your First Car Purchase

How to Negotiate on Your First Car Purchase

Buying your first car is an exciting milestone — but it can also be overwhelming, especially when it comes to negotiating the price. The good news? With a little preparation and confidence, you can get a great deal.

Here’s a step-by-step guide on how to negotiate on your first car purchase like a pro.


1. Do Your Research First

Before stepping foot in a dealership or contacting a private seller, arm yourself with knowledge:

  • Check market value: Use platforms like AutoVerkoop.eu , Wegenwiki.nl , or RDW.nl to see what similar cars are selling for.
  • Review pricing guides: Look up the car’s value using tools like the Gids van Eigen Haard or Autoscout24 .
  • Inspect the vehicle history: If buying used, check for service records, accident reports, and mileage verification.

Knowing the fair market price gives you leverage during negotiations.


2. Set a Budget (and Stick to It)

Decide how much you’re willing to spend — and don’t let emotions push you over that limit.

Include all costs:

  • Purchase price
  • Insurance
  • Road tax
  • Fuel
  • Maintenance

If financing, get pre-approved for a loan so you know exactly how much you can afford.


3. Start Low, But Be Realistic

When making an offer, start slightly below your target price — this gives both sides room to negotiate. For example, if the asking price is €15,000 and you think it’s worth €14,000, try offering €13,500.

Be polite and respectful — aggressive tactics can backfire. A simple:

“I was thinking more along the lines of €13,500. Would that be possible?”

…can open the door to a productive conversation.


4. Look for Room to Add Value

Sometimes, the seller won’t budge on price — but there may be other ways to improve the deal:

  • Ask for free maintenance services or a warranty extension
  • Request extra accessories (e.g., floor mats, roof rack)
  • Negotiate for the seller to cover part of the road tax or inspection (APK)
  • Inquire about including recent repairs or upgrades

These extras can add real value without lowering the base price.


5. Be Willing to Walk Away

One of the most powerful negotiation tools is the ability to walk away. If the seller isn’t meeting your expectations or seems unwilling to compromise, politely say thank you and look elsewhere.

There are plenty of cars and sellers out there — don’t settle for a bad deal just because you’re excited about a particular model.


6. Negotiate with Private Sellers vs. Dealerships – Know the Difference

🚗 Private Seller:

  • More flexible on price
  • May not expect formal negotiations
  • Can ask for small concessions like cleaning or minor repairs

🏢 Dealership:

  • Often have set margins
  • May offer financing deals or trade-in bonuses
  • Try to negotiate the total price, not monthly payments

Also, remember that dealerships often make money from add-ons like insurance packages or extended warranties — feel free to decline anything you don’t need.


7. Use Online Tools and Compare Offers

Don’t put all your eggs in one basket. Browse multiple listings on AutoVerkoop.eu and reach out to different sellers. Comparing offers gives you more power and helps you spot the best deals.

You can even mention other offers you’ve seen to encourage a better deal:

“I saw a similar model listed for €14,000 nearby — would you consider matching that?”


Final Tips for First-Time Buyers

✅ Stay calm and confident
✅ Don’t reveal your maximum budget too early
✅ Always test drive and inspect the car before finalizing
✅ Read the contract carefully before signing
✅ Bring a friend or family member for support
